数字海洋的开发方式选择和研究

2017-03-09 18:24仪凡
祖国 2017年2期
关键词:开发方式选择研究

仪凡

摘要:文章首先介绍了数学海洋与空间信息技术的相关概念,进而分析了数字海洋开发的总体思路,最后结合数字海洋的特点提出了数字海洋开发的三种有效途径,以及三种途径的优劣之处。

关键词:数字海洋 空间信息技术 开发方式 选择 研究

数字海洋其指的是对海洋以及相关现象的统一化数字认知和重现,其核心思想是使用数字化的手段对海洋环境及气候等方面的问题进行处理,进而实现最大程度上的资源利用。数字海洋其特点具体而言是通过嵌入海量的地理数据,达到三维、多分辨率的海洋描述,称作“虚拟海洋”。具体而言就是使用数字技术将海洋以及海洋上的诸多活动以及海洋上的环境、气候信息变化输入电脑中,并且在网路上实现流通共享,其目的是为了最大程度上的为人类的可持续发展、生存以及身体生活提供服务。在此背景下,文章围绕数字海洋的开发为中心分四部分展开了细致的分析探讨,旨在提供一些数字海洋开发方面的理论参考,以下是具体内容。

一、数学海洋与空间信息技术的相关概念

从严格意义上观察数字海洋是一项计算机技术、大规模存储技术以及多媒体技术为基础的,使用宽带网络作为纽带,应用海量地理信息对海洋进行多时空、多分辨率、多种类以及多尺度的一种三维的描述,并且可以利用其作为工具对人类的生活质量进行提升、活动给以支持。

空间信息其指的是与地理、空间部分相关的信息,根据相关信息统计显示,在地球上有超过百分之八十的事情都和空间有着关系,同时当空间信息应用于地球方面的研究时便被称作地理信息系统,应用于海洋方面研究时便被称作海洋地理信息系统。

二、数字海洋开发的总体思路

在数字海洋开发的思路上首先需要对数字海洋的具体内容有着清晰地了解,数字海洋可以清晰的划分为两个基本类型。其一是应用型的数字海洋系统,是以某一专业、工作即领域为主要的内容,主要包括区域综合数字海洋系统以及专题数字海洋系统;其二为工具型数字海洋系统,其使用的是地理信息系统软件包括开发出的具有空间数据存储、输入、分析、处理以及输出等诸多功能的数字海洋系统。随着人们对于海洋探索的不断加深,数字海洋的应用领域也将会越来越广泛,因此在数字海洋系统的开发上,其工作也将会是越来越重要。因此在数字海洋的开发上,其必须针对于不同的应用目标,并充分合理的借助地理信息系统软件平台,高效的开发切实有用又方便快捷的数字海洋系统。

三、数字海洋开发的三种有效途径

(一)自主开发方法

自主开发的模式指得是不依靠任何地理信息系统软件,从空间数据编辑、采集、处理以及到最后的结束输出,其所有的数学运算都是都是由系统的开发者独立进行设计,进而选用某一种程序的设计编程语言,在一定操作系统平台上进行编程。独立开发模式其优点在于可不依靠任何一款商业化的地理信息系统软件,进而在开发成本上可以有效控制。但是同样的由于是自身的开发的地理信息系统软件,因此在功能上可能难以实现和一般商业地理信息系统软件对比,在开发成本以及功能上也难以保障。

(二)二次开发的方法

二次开发其指的是完全借助地理信息系统软件进行海洋应用软件的开发,其中主要应用的功能为语音功能。对于开发者而言,可直接利用地理信息系統软件中的众多宏语言,通过原始的地理信息系统软件为平台进行开发,开发者可以进行针对性的开发。该方式的优点在于可以在开发时间上可大量节省,开发方式也十分简单,其缺点是开发利用的二次宏语言,其在编程语言中属于二流的变成语言,因此在功能上难以保障,难以实现尽善尽美,一般而言二次开发的流程见图1。

(三)集成二次开发方法

集成二次开发使用专业化的地理信息系统软件对数字海洋信息系统基本功能给以满足,同时还可以使用可视化的开发软件为开发平台,进行两者之间的集成式开发,其具体的开发流程见图2。

四、三种开发方式的优劣比较

对于以上介绍的三张数字海洋的开发方式,其中自主化开发方法难度大,成本也难以保障;而单一化的二次开发方法其受到地理信息系统软件功能的限制,因此在开发的功能上难以保障,故此就现阶段而言最具有使用前景的数字海洋开发方法是集成二次开发的方法,其具备应用地理信息系统软件的高分析、管理作用,同时又具备了可视化开发语言的可视化便捷和高效的编程的优势。进而使用集成二次开发方法开发出的软件在美观上具有良好的效果,同时在可靠性以及功能上也有所保障,并且后期的维护移动也十分方便,但是集成二次开发也具有一些缺点,即在软件开发的前期投入很大,需要购置两套相关软件,但是总而言之为了保障质量,集成二次开发方法还是最值得使用的。

五、结语

综上所述,数字海洋其指的是对真是海洋以及相关现象的统一化数字认知和重现,其核心思想是使用数字化的手段对海洋环境及气候等方面的问题进行处理,进而实现最大程度上的资源利用。在其开发的思路上需针对于不同的应用目标,充分合理的借助地理信息系统软件平台,高效的开发切实有用又方便的数字海洋系统。就现阶段而言使用较为广泛的数字海洋开发有自主开发、二次开发、集成二次开发三种主要的开发模式,这其中集成二次开发是目前海洋信息开发的主要方向,值得相关部分企业给以充分的重视。

参考文献:

[1]尹轲.水声数字通信系统仿真及其DSP实现[D].云南大学,2010.

[2]张法富.STEP应用协议AP216实施方法的研究[D].哈尔滨工程大学,2010.

[3]孙原.Tribon与Rhino基于STEP标准的船体数据交换[D].哈尔滨工程大学,2012.

(作者单位:莱芜市第一中学55级二级部4班)

猜你喜欢
开发方式选择研究
FMS与YBT相关性的实证研究
辽代千人邑研究述论
视错觉在平面设计中的应用与研究
EMA伺服控制系统研究
新高考改革方案背景下的高一地理课程资源开发初探
缅甸水资源开发方式及应注意的问题
铁路客站设计与综合开发方式的研究